For the fifth time since 1968 Dartmouth Course Guide appeared on campus last month. A student-written collection of faculty and course reviews, the Guide this year contains 128 essays covering every department. The attractively 156-page book gives an overall insight into Dartmouth's academics, through an analysis of particulars. In the introduction, entitled "To the Happy Few," the key assessment runs: "Liberal education should be an individual, active, and uniquely liberating experience. Quite simply, at Dartmouth it is not." Yet thumbing through the reviews, one also finds a fundamental appreciation of much Dartmouth teaching.

Students who have taken the course or majors who have participated in the department write the critiques, which are partially based upon students' response to questionnaires on their courses. This statistical data is also published for almost every course in the fall and winter terms.

Michael F. Mellin '72 edited the Guide. which was published by Ralph A. Child '72. Peter A. Cohen '72, Patrick F. Kennedy '73. Jonathon D. Low '73, and John P. Harrington '73 assisted. Christopher Keith '73 was responsible for design, while Won Chung '73 contributed the art work.
